Edward Lang is a scholar working on Biomedical Engineering, Surgery and Pathology and Forensic Medicine. According to data from OpenAlex, Edward Lang has authored 9 papers receiving a total of 592 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 4 papers in Biomedical Engineering, 2 papers in Surgery and 2 papers in Pathology and Forensic Medicine. Recurrent topics in Edward Lang's work include Medical Imaging Techniques and Applications (2 papers), Anatomy and Medical Technology (2 papers) and Medical Imaging and Analysis (2 papers). Edward Lang is often cited by papers focused on Medical Imaging Techniques and Applications (2 papers), Anatomy and Medical Technology (2 papers) and Medical Imaging and Analysis (2 papers). Edward Lang collaborates with scholars based in United States, Germany and Australia. Edward Lang's co-authors include Gavin Huttley, Alexander Isaev, Andrew Butterfield, Matthew J. Wakefield, Klaus Müller, K. Heinz, P J Friedman, Adeline Louie, Peter S. Sebel and Patricia B. Embree and has published in prestigious journals such as BMC Bioinformatics, Neurosurgery and Surface Science.
